1. Invest in a High-Yield Savings Account
Let’s start with the basics. A high-yield savings account is a type of savings account that earns a higher interest rate than a regular savings account. It’s essentially a low-risk investment that’s liquid, meaning you can access your money whenever you need it.
Now, we know what you’re thinking – “What’s the point of investing in a savings account?” Well, it’s not about getting rich quick. It’s about earning a steady return on your money, without taking on too much risk. And with inflation rates in Kenya, a high-yield savings account can actually help your money grow over time.
2. Invest in Real Estate Investment Trusts (REITs)
REITs are a type of investment that allows you to invest in real estate without directly owning physical properties. It’s like owning a piece of a building or a development, without having to deal with the hassle of being a landlord.
REITs are a great way to diversify your portfolio and earn a steady income stream. And with the rise of real estate crowdfunding in Kenya, it’s never been easier to get started.
3. Invest in Dividend-Paying Stocks
Dividend-paying stocks are a type of investment that pays out a portion of the company’s profits to shareholders. It’s like getting a regular paycheck, without having to work for it.
Investing in dividend-paying stocks can be a great way to earn a steady income stream, while also giving you the potential for long-term growth.
4. Invest in Index Funds
Index funds are a type of investment that tracks a particular market index, such as the NSE 20. It’s like investing in a basket of stocks, without having to pick individual stocks.
Index funds are a great way to diversify your portfolio and earn a steady return on your investment. And with the rise of robo-advisors in Kenya, it’s never been easier to get started.

8. Invest in Treasury Bills (T-Bills)
T-Bills are a type of government bond that’s backed by the Kenyan government. It’s like lending money to the government, earning interest on your investment.
Investing in T-Bills can be a great way to earn a steady income stream, while also giving you the potential for long-term growth.
9. Invest in Mutual Funds
Mutual funds are a type of investment that pools money from multiple investors to invest in a variety of assets. It’s like investing in a basket of assets, without having to pick individual stocks.
Mutual funds can be a great way to diversify your portfolio and earn a steady return on your investment.

Is it safe to invest in the stock market in Kenya?
Generally, yes! The Kenyan stock market has been on an upward trend, and investing in it can be a great way to grow your wealth. However, it’s essential to do your research and diversify your portfolio to minimize risks. Remember, investing always carries some level of risk, but with the right knowledge and strategy, you can make informed decisions.

What are the tax implications of smart passive investments in Kenya?
Tax implications can be complex, but generally, smart passive investments are subject to taxation in Kenya. You’ll need to declare your income and pay taxes accordingly. However, there are tax incentives for certain investments, such as those in the tourism or manufacturing sectors. Consider consulting a tax professional to ensure you’re in compliance with all regulations.
